A peaceful and quiet village Subirana, Honduras, is a village located in the municipality of Yoro, with a distance of 37 kilometers from the county seat. It is located on a plateau 850 meters above sea level. It is peaceful, but with great problems of poverty. Many young people are in poverty, without jobs or income -generating economic activity. However, community leaders have decided to act to resolve the multiple problems prevalent in the area, particularly the problem of drinking water as priority number 1. There are problems of health and hygiene due to lack of water and health education. Several people use backwaters to drink. They have requested support to make the Subirana Water Project a reality. I have requested support of the Rotary E-Club of Canada One, and currently it´s our great ally for achieving financing, and making our dream a reality.

Rotary is more than a club, it is a worldwide network of Rotarians sharing ideas and working together for the benefit of those less fortunate.
Our E-Club is part of a District, which covers Northern Alberta, Eastern British Columbia and a small part of Western Saskatchewan. Our District is governed by a District Governor, who uses our model for an example to others, advices us on Rotary policies and participates in our Fellowship.
One of the duties of a DG is to meet with the board of each club and addresses our club members, informing us about Rotary news and our annual Theme.
We are excited to announce, that DG Laura Morie will be meeting with our board on Tuesday, October, 18, prior to our Fellowship Assembly, during which she will make her presentation.
